3. Reuse for Crafts and DIY Projects

Kids’ Crafts: Use rolls for building models, decorations, or art projects.

Garden Use: Cut rolls into sections to create biodegradable seedling pots.

Organizing: Use rolls to manage cords or store small items.

4. Alternative Uses Around the House

Bird Feeders: Smear peanut butter on the roll, roll it in birdseed, and hang outside.

Fire Starters: Fill rolls with dryer lint to create eco-friendly fire starters.

Pet Toys: Use as chew toys for small animals like hamsters or rabbits.
